Week's #1 Player: Montreal's Bailey

His hard work and hustle paid off this week. The hard-working and hard-playing Bob Bailey was rewarded with the NL Player of the Week honors.

The scrappy Montreal Expos third baseman hit .350 while collecting 7 hits in 20 at-bats, 4 home runs and 8 RBIs.

Hitting .317 to date, Bailey has 8 home runs and 21 RBIs. He has played in 17 games.

NL's Top Player, Bailey of Montreal

Bob Bailey is respected by most Montreal Expos fans for his no-frills style of play. The 27-year-old third baseman went about his business with vigor last week to grab the NL Player of the Week honors.

He compiled a .409 average (9-for-22) with 3 home runs, 10 RBIs and 7 runs scored.
